Tokamak is a russian word meaning toroidal chamber with a magnetic field.
Known as jet which stands for joint european torus it is a tokamak reactor within which fusion reactions are made to occur. One of the largest nuclear fusion plasma physics experimental facilities established in 1960 is located in oxfordshire in the uk. Fusion power is a proposed form of power generation that would generate electricity by using heat from nuclear fusion reactions in a fusion process two lighter atomic nuclei combine to form a heavier nucleus while releasing energy. Devices designed to harness this energy are known as fusion reactors. Fusion processes require fuel and a confined environment with sufficient temperature.
